Anwenderfreundliches Standardsript
Auch dieses Window-Script soll innerhalb der Webseite mehrmals verwendet werden. Dabei sollen die unterschiedlichen wichtigsten Eigenschaften jedesmal übergeben werden.
Dieses Script findet wohl die häufigste Verwendung, bietet es doch die üblicherweise notwendigen Übergabeparameter für die Anpassungen gleich im Aufruf. Das bedeutet: Erst beim Aufruf der Window-Funktion werden folgende Eigenschaften festgelegt:
- Dateiname für den Fensterinhalt
- Breite in Pixel
- Höhe in Pixel
- Scrollbar ja / nein
- Groesse veränderbar ja / nein
Variablen des Scripts (Auszug)
Der Funktion werden die hier gelisteten Parameter beim Aufruf übergeben die dann innerhalb der Funktion genutzt werden. Ich setze zur Darstellung unterschiedliche Farben ein, um ihnen den Bezug der Übergabewerte beim Aufruf (siehe weiter unten) zu verdeutlichen.
| url |
für den Dateinamen |
| w |
für die Breite des Fensters |
| h |
für die Höhe des Fensters |
| s |
für den Umschalter "Scrollbar" ja / nein |
| r |
für den Umschalter "Größe veränderbar" ja / nein |
Aufruf im Body
Entsprechend dieser Reihenfolge sind die Werte beim Aufruf zu übergeben.
<a href="javascript: popwin1('datei04.htm','700','450',1,1)"> Linktext </a>
Ganz nebenbei übrigens: Das Fenster wird zentriert angezeigt! Die Berechnungen dazu, schließlich ist die Position abhängig von der Pop-Up-Window- und Fenstergröße, werden im Srcipt automatisch durchgeführt. Auf die Positionierung gehe ich bei den Erklärungen hier nicht ein. Dazu gibt es eine eigene Erklärungsseite Window zentrieren
| |
Demo der Anwendung
Pop-Up-Window öffnen
Größe: 700x450, Datei: rot.htm, Scrollbar: ja, Größe veränderbar: ja
<a href="javascript: popwin1('rot.htm','700','450',1,1)"> ...
Pop-Up-Window öffnen
Größe: 200x400, Datei: gelb.htm, Scrollbar: nein, Größe veränderbar: nein
<a href="javascript: popwin1('gelb.htm','200','400',0,0)"> ...

|